Devil's Ridge is the story of sisters Susan and Sadie – the definition of “ride or die.” After Sadie endures a devastating loss, Susan is right there, refusing to let her sister go through this alone. Susan convinces Sadie that maybe a change of scenery would do them good – and allow Sadie some healing. The sisters visit their grandmother's old cabin in the mountains along Devil's Ridge – where they visited once when Susan was 6 and Sadie was 2. What starts out as a getaway, quickly dives into a nightmare. Strange knocks and sounds outside the cabin along with Susan's unsettling dreams start to unravel long-buried family secrets. The question isn't just whether this sisters will survive Devil's Ridge – but whether they can escape the darkness that has followed them since childhood.

Powers masterfully fleshes out all characters – main and supporting. Susan and Sadie feel less like fictional creations and more like people you know. You live their heartbreak, loyalty, and fierce bond as it pulses from every page. The supporting characters add depth and detail without overshadowing the main characters – each quirky, unique, and memorable in their own right.

Devil's Ridge is masterfully balanced when it comes to pacing, transitioning, atmosphere, and tension. The story is unique and rich with imagery – so vivid you don't just read about the sisters' ordeal, you live it. Equal parts psychological thriller and bone-chilling paranormal tale, Devil's Ridge grips you from the first page and doesn't let go until its final, twisted moments.

Devil's Ridge is much more than a story of grief, resilience, sacrifice and the unbreakable bonds of family. Haunting, yet heartfelt, it's a story that will stay with you long after you close the cover. Such an amazing read! Michelle Powers writes like someone who’s been haunted herself, lol. Her prose in Devil’s Ridge is just eerie enough to make you glance over your shoulder, seriously creepy! The story doesn’t rely on big scares or flashy twists; instead, it builds tension slowly, through vivid descriptions and the kind of emotional weight that sticks.

The bond between sisters, Sadie and Susan feels real and raw. Their conversations aren’t overly dramatic—they’re just two sisters trying to make sense of grief, memory, and the strange things happening around them.

And the setting? It’s not just background—the ridge itself feels like a character, ancient and watchful, The Appalachian woods practically hum with secrets.

If you love stories that are quietly unsettling, Devil’s Ridge is one to check out.
